Output 50e672bdb1c19c7ba5a5da5f1d6d0fc31e35bf3d8621429310ae81dc7ecf4b06:1

value
32867152
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14d7d2b511dff53706795e96a11e51f61cd115af OP_EQUALVERIFY OP_CHECKSIG
address
LM8AKhYMWZ78CA8Am8wCLsQdA2YpyjtJAa
transaction
50e672bdb1c19c7ba5a5da5f1d6d0fc31e35bf3d8621429310ae81dc7ecf4b06
spent
true